#684f19 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#684f19 is composed of 40.8% red, 31% green and 9.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 24% magenta, 76% yellow and 59.2% black. It has a hue angle of 41 degrees, a saturation of 61.2% and a lightness of 25.3%. #684f19 color hex could be obtained by blending #d09e32 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666600.

#684f19 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#684f19 has RGB values of R:104, G:79, B:25 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.24, Y:0.76, K:0.59. Its decimal value is 6835993.

Shades and Tints of #684f19
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090702 is the darkest color, while #fdfcf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#684f19
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#45423c is the less saturated color, while #815800 is the most saturated one.
